Abstract
Interactive graphics systems that are driven by visual input are
discussed. The underlying computer vision techniques and a theoretical
formulation that addresses issues of accuracy, computational efficiency,
and compensation for display latency are presented. Experimental results
quantitatively compare the accuracy of the visual technique with
traditional sensing. An extension to the basic technique to include
structure recovery is discussed
